The starting gun has been fired and Sony is now accepting pre-orders for the PS5, which will be released on 19 November 2020 at the price of 499 EUR or 399 EUR The Japanese company just announced this via the official PlayStation Blog.
The PlayStation 5 will be available in two versions: a digital edition and a version with a UHD disc drive, which are otherwise identical. The bundle includes the PS5 console itself, a DualSense controller, cable accessories, and the game is pre-installed on every PS5. Astro's Playroom Pre-installed, a platformer designed to demonstrate the features of the DualSense controller.

About the PS5
The PS5 uses AMD's third-generation Ryzen CPU and Navi architecture, features superfast SSD storage, and offers features such as backward compatibility with the PS4, 8K content, 3D audio, PlayStation VR, and VR2 support. Further highlights include a brand-new user interface, a sophisticated cooling system to minimize fan noise, and the promise of the largest game lineup to date.
